6) Find the area of a concrete pad with a length of 20 m and a width of 20 m.​

Respuesta :

Izzy274
Izzy274 Izzy274
  • 07-09-2021

Answer:

400[tex]m^{2}[/tex]

Explanation:

The formula for area is Area = length x width.

Therefore we do 20 x 20 to get 400[tex]m^{2}[/tex].
